My interest in recreational rowing started when i purchased an 'old-town' drop-in rowing seat for my open canoe. with a pair of seven and a half foot long oars the canoe was considerably easier to propel through the water than with a single paddle. it also felt a lot safer, especially in rougher water.. Setting up a row boat is like adjusting a bicycle for the for the rowing conversion of my old town canoe — nothing less than shaw & tenney oars would suffice. i bought 7 1/2′ shaw & tenney spoons (in spruce) w/ sewn-on leather oar protectors and round oarlocks. you will never regret this relatively expensive purchase..
